VIDEO: Chicago Sergeant Under Investigation for Helping Homeless Girls, Grandmother

The Chicago Police Department is investigating one of its officers after he helped three young girls found living in an abandoned home.

After discovering the deplorable conditions the girls were living in, Artz launched an effort to raise money and supplies for the kids and the grandmother who agreed to take care of them.

The grandmother said she would be homeless and the girls would be living in foster care if it wasn't for the generosity of Artz and other 7th district Chicago police officers. With approval from his superiors, Artz spearheaded an effort to raise money through a GoFundMe page.

Now, Artz is under investigation for violating police department policy, WLS TV reports.

Even if Artz is exonerated, he will always have a complaint logged on his record.
